The Liberty Patriots will head out on the road to challenge the Estacado Matadors at 6:00 p.m. on Friday. Liberty's offense has struggled lately (the team hasn't scored more than a single goal for seven straight games), a trend the team is no doubt ready to end.
Liberty fell victim to Greenwood's stalwart defense on Tuesday and couldn't make it onto the board. They suffered a tough 5-0 defeat at the hands of the Rangers.
Meanwhile, after soaring to four goals the game before, Estacado were a bit more limited in their match on Tuesday. They fell just short of Lake View by a score of 2-1. Estacado has struggled against Lake View recently, as their game on Tuesday was their eighth consecutive lost matchup.
Liberty's defeat dropped their record down to 4-12. As for Estacado, their loss dropped their record down to 9-5-2.
